CLAY COUNTY, Fla. – The wife of Navy Cmdr. Alphonso Doss has pleaded guilty to manslaughter in her husband's death two years ago. 

Yolinda Doss on Wednesday entered the plea and was sentenced to 12 years in prison.

She, Anthony Washington and Ronnie Wilson II were all charged in the murder of the much-decorated Navy commander, who was found strangled to death in an Orange Park motel in 2014.

Washington was tried and convicted of in September of first-degree felony murder, and burglary with assault or battery. He was sentenced to life in prison.

Wilson is awaiting trial. 

Prosecutors said the trio plotted to kill Doss, make it look like a burglary and cash in his life insurance policies, which were worth hundreds of thousands of dollars.
